Peach grafting point fixing device
Technical Field
The utility model belongs to the technical field of fruit tree grafting, and particularly relates to a peach tree grafting point fixing device.
Background
Grafting is one of artificial propagation methods of plants. The branch or bud of one plant is grafted to the stem or root of another plant, so that the two parts which are connected together can grow into a complete plant, and the plant can be wounded and has the function of wound healing. Peach trees are one of the common fruit trees suitable for grafting, and grafting is needed to accelerate the propagation speed and improve the quality of the fruit trees during cultivation. After grafting, the grafting point is usually required to be fixed to ensure the stable transmission of nutrition of the peach tree. At present most go on through the bandage, waste time and energy and fixed effect not good.
Disclosure of Invention
In order to solve the problems, the utility model provides a peach grafting point fixing device which is suitable for fixing peach grafting points with different thicknesses, can increase the growth space of the peach grafting points and improve the survival rate of the peach grafting points.
The utility model realizes the purpose through the following technical scheme:
a peach grafting point fixing device comprises: the number of the fixing rings is two, and the surface of each fixing ring is fixedly connected with a telescopic sleeve; a fixing member provided on a surface of the fixing ring; the inflating component is used for inflating the fixing component and arranged on the surface of the fixing ring.
Preferably, the fixed part includes that fixed connection is two on the stationary ring surface and moves a section of thick bamboo, the inside sliding connection of a section of thick bamboo that moves has the carriage release lever, the internal surface sliding connection of stationary ring has quantity to be two locating plates, the one end fixed connection that moves a section of thick bamboo was kept away from to the carriage release lever is in one side of locating plate.
Preferably, one side of the positioning plate far away from the moving rod is fixedly connected with a plurality of rubber springs, and one end of each rubber spring far away from the positioning plate is fixedly connected with a clamping block.
Preferably, a plurality of vent holes are formed in the surfaces of the positioning plate and the clamping block, and the surface of the moving cylinder is communicated with an air outlet pipe.
Preferably, the inflating component comprises a corrugated hose fixedly connected to the surface of the fixing ring, two ends of the corrugated hose are communicated with a circulating pipe, and one end, far away from the corrugated hose, of the circulating pipe is communicated with one end of the moving cylinder.
Preferably, the surface of the circulation pipe on one side is communicated with an inflating bag, the surface of the fixing ring is fixedly connected with two limiting sleeves, and the surface of the circulation pipe penetrates through and extends to two ends of the limiting sleeves.
Preferably, a control valve is rotatably connected to the inside of the flow pipe, and one end of the control valve penetrates through and extends to the surface of the flow pipe.
The utility model has the beneficial effects that:
1. the fixing part and the inflating part are arranged, the inflating bag is extruded, so that gas generated in the inflating bag is conveyed into the circulating pipe, the gas in the circulating pipe is conveyed into the other circulating pipe through the corrugated hose, the gas in the circulating pipe is conveyed into the moving cylinder, the gas in the moving cylinder pushes the moving rod to move, the moving rod moves to drive the clamping blocks to clamp and position the peach grafting points, the peach grafting points with different sizes can be clamped and fixed conveniently, the operation is convenient, the time and the labor are saved, and the practicability of the peach grafting point fixing device is improved;
2. through setting up fixed part, elastic connection between grip block and the locating plate increases the growth space of peach grafting point, and the ventilation hole guarantees the abundant contact of peach grafting point and outside air, improves the survival rate of peach grafting point.

In the specific implementation: as shown in fig. 1 to 4, a peach grafting point fixing device includes: the number of the fixing rings 1 is two, and the surface of each fixing ring 1 is fixedly connected with a telescopic sleeve 2; a fixing member 3, the fixing member 3 being provided on a surface of the fixing ring 1; the inflating component 4 is used for inflating and inflating the fixed component 3, the inflating component 4 is arranged on the surface of the fixed ring 1, the fixed component 3 comprises two movable cylinders 301 fixedly connected to the surface of the fixed ring 1, the movable rods 302 are slidably connected inside the movable cylinders 301, the inner surface of the fixed ring 1 is slidably connected with two positioning plates 303, one ends of the movable rods 302 far away from the movable cylinders 301 are fixedly connected to one sides of the positioning plates 303, a plurality of rubber springs 304 are fixedly connected to one sides of the positioning plates 303 far away from the movable rods 302, one ends of the rubber springs 304 far away from the positioning plates 303 are fixedly connected with clamping blocks 305, the inflating component 4 comprises corrugated hoses 401 fixedly connected to the surface of the fixed ring 1, two ends of each corrugated hose 401 are communicated with a flow pipe 402, one end of each flow pipe 402 far away from the corrugated hose 401 is communicated with one end of the movable cylinder 301, and the surface of the flow pipe 402 on one side is communicated with an inflating bag 403, the surface of the fixing ring 1 is fixedly connected with two limiting sleeves 404, the surface of the runner pipe 402 penetrates through and extends to two ends of the limiting sleeves 404, the fixing ring 1 comprises a first fixing plate and a second fixing plate, the surface of the first fixing plate is hinged on the surface of the second fixing plate, the surface of the first fixing plate is fixedly connected with a first connecting block, the surface of the second fixing plate is fixedly connected with a second connecting block, the surface of the first connecting block is slidably connected with a U-shaped block, the surface of the second connecting block is provided with two limiting grooves, the surface of the U-shaped block is clamped in the limiting grooves, the inside of the second connecting block is provided with a through hole, the through hole is communicated with the limiting grooves, the inside of the through hole is slidably connected with a transition block, the surface of the U-shaped block is provided with a transition hole, the surface of the transition block is clamped in the transition hole, when the fixing ring 1 is required to be fixed, the first fixing plate and the second fixing plate are moved to proper positions, the U-shaped block is pushed to be clamped in the limiting groove, the transition block is pushed to slide on the inner wall of the through hole, and the transition block is clamped to the inner wall of the transition hole, so that the first fixing plate and the second fixing plate are positioned together, the installation and the disassembly are convenient, the positioning by bolts is reduced, and time and labor are saved; when the grafting point of the peach tree needs to be fixed, the fixing ring 1 is placed at the grafting point of the peach tree, the control valve 405 is opened, the inflating bag 403 is squeezed, gas generated by the squeezing of the inflating bag 403 under pressure is conveyed into the corresponding circulating pipe 402, the gas in the corresponding circulating pipe 402 flows into the corrugated hose 401 and the moving cylinder 301 respectively, the gas in the corrugated hose 401 is conveyed into the other circulating pipe 402, the corrugated hose 401 ensures the normal opening of the fixing ring 1, the practicability of the fixing part 3 is improved, the gas in the other circulating pipe 402 is conveyed into the moving cylinder 301, the gas in the moving cylinder 301 pushes the moving rod 302 to move, the moving rod 302 moves to drive the positioning plates 303 to move, the two positioning plates move to drive the respective clamping blocks 305 to be close to each other and clamp the position of the grafting point of the peach tree, the rubber spring 304 relieves the impact force of the clamping blocks 305 on the grafting point of the peach tree, prevent that grip block 305 centre gripping peach grafting point impact force is too big, cause the surface to produce the damage, elastic connection between grip block 305 and the locating plate 303, increase the growth space of peach grafting point, improve the survival rate of peach grafting point, the fixed not unidimensional peach grafting point of centre gripping of being convenient for, use the variety, it is convenient to fix the peach grafting point, labour saving and time saving improves the practicality of peach grafting point fixing device.
As shown in fig. 2 to 4, the surface of the positioning plate 303 and the surface of the clamping block 305 are both provided with a plurality of vent holes 306, the surface of the moving cylinder 301 is communicated with an air outlet pipe 307, the vent holes 306 ensure the peach tree grafting points to be in full contact with the outside air, the survival rate of the peach tree grafting points is improved, and the air outlet pipe 307 is convenient for discharging the air in the moving cylinder 301.
As shown in fig. 2 to 4, a control valve 405 is rotatably connected to the inside of the flow pipe 402, one end of the control valve 405 penetrates and extends to the surface of the flow pipe 402, the manufacturing company of the control valve 405 is shanghai beite automated technology limited, the model of the control valve 405 is WXQ10 stainless steel series micro ball valve, and the control valve 405 is convenient for controlling whether the gas in the flow pipe 402 flows into the moving cylinder 301.
